About The Role

Arkana is the nation's leading renal pathology practice. We hold one of the richest kidney biopsy datasets in the world, and we are building the infrastructure to train clinical AI models on it. That includes an NVIDIA Blackwell class GPU cluster that almost no one in healthcare, and no one else in Central Arkansas, can match. It sits alongside a hybrid cloud platform, a laboratory information system built in house, and clinical AI products used by nephrologists every day. You will design and build the infrastructure behind all of it.

The Principal Infrastructure Engineer is the senior most technical individual contributor in our technology operations organization. This is a pure technical leadership role with no direct reports. You own the architecture, build alongside the team, solve the hardest problems, and raise the bar for the engineers around you. You report to the Director of Technology Operations and work alongside a small team of senior infrastructure engineers.

We created this role because the work demands it. The AI infrastructure buildout, the hybrid cloud migration, and the clinical platform architecture each need someone whose full time job is getting the design right and seeing it through to running systems.

What You'll Do
AI and compute architecture
  • Design and stand up our Blackwell class GPU training cluster, including node architecture, power and cooling requirements, high throughput NVMe storage for whole slide imaging workloads, and expansion planning for additional nodes
  • Architect inference infrastructure for self hosted open weight models serving internal and clinical applications
  • Design the data pipelines and storage tiers that feed model training on terabyte scale pathology imagery
Hybrid cloud and platform architecture
  • Own cloud architecture for our custom applications, primarily on Azure with some AWS, including Arkana Connect and our analytics platforms
  • Design the target state hybrid model and the migration path from legacy on premises systems, keeping workloads where they perform and comply best
  • Set Infrastructure as Code, networking, and automation standards for the team
Technical leadership
  • Serve as the escalation point for the most complex infrastructure problems
  • Mentor and raise the technical ceiling of the infrastructure team through design reviews, pairing, and standards
  • Advise the Director of Technology Operations on technology selection, vendor evaluation, and roadmap
Security and compliance by design
  • Architect infrastructure that meets HIPAA and HITRUST requirements as a first class constraint, working closely with our InfoSec practice
  • Design backup, disaster recovery, and business continuity architecture for clinical operations
What We're Looking For
  • 8+ years of deep infrastructure and systems engineering experience; there is no upper bound, and we welcome deeply experienced candidates
  • Expert level cloud platform knowledge, with deep Azure experience strongly preferred and AWS familiarity a plus, alongside genuine comfort with physical infrastructure: servers, storage, networking, power, and cooling
  • A track record of owning architecture, not just operating it: designs you can point to, trade offs you can defend
  • Hands on mastery of Infrastructure as Code (Terraform or similar), containerization, and modern automation
  • Experience in healthcare or another regulated environment, or the judgment to operate in one
Bonus Points
  • GPU cluster, HPC, or ML infrastructure experience
  • Experience self hosting or serving large models (vLLM, Triton, or similar)
  • Storage and networking design for high throughput imaging or scientific workloads
  • Relevant certifications preferred: Azure Solutions Architect Expert, AWS Solutions Architect Professional, NVIDIA-Certified Professional, or equivalent
Location and Schedule

This position is onsite at our Little Rock headquarters. The hardware is here, the lab is here, and the team is here. The schedule is Monday through Friday, 8am to 5pm, onsite in Little Rock, Arkansas.
